What is the slope of the line represented by the equation y = 4/5 x – 3?

Respuesta :

riyaaqosman riyaaqosman
  • 02-10-2020

Answer:

4/5

Step-by-step explanation:

In y = Mx + b, m is the slope therefore it’s 4/5
